Transaction 682887b8ac089097efbd20179820100dfed20b529e26fe7d3bc59d5ec111b78b
1 Input
1 Output
-
682887b8ac089097efbd20179820100dfed20b529e26fe7d3bc59d5ec111b78b:0
- value
- 3240024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c7593d8fc46bdb7418a3b0b2c7b6f263eec4b86 OP_EQUAL
- address
- 3BaVkh4CGWCMqB3DJpE2bHkiQQcz2NmzN4